The New York Knicks and Detroit Pistons meet Sunday in NBA action at the Little Caesars Arena.
The New York Knicks look for a win after winning six of their last eight games. The New York Knicks are averaging 103.6 points on 44.7 percent shooting and allowing 103.8 points on 43.1 percent shooting. Julius Randle is averaging 23.3 points and 5.5 assists while RJ Barrett is averaging 16.2 points and 6.3 rebounds. Elfrid Payton is the third double-digit scorer and Immanuel Quickley is dishing 2.5 assists. The New York Knicks are shooting 35.8 percent from beyond the arc and 77.1 percent from the free throw line. The New York Knicks are allowing 32.4 percent shooting from deep and are grabbing 47.3 rebounds per game.
The Detroit Pistons need a win after losing five of their last six games. The Detroit Pistons are averaging 108 points on 43.9 percent shooting and allowing 112.1 points on 47.8 percent shooting. Jerami Grant is averaging 23.5 points and 5.3 rebounds while Josh Jackson is averaging 13.6 points and 1.9 assists. Blake Griffin is the third double-digit scorer and Delon Wright is grabbing 5.2 rebounds. The Detroit Pistons are shooting 34.9 percent from beyond the arc and 77.6 percent from the free throw line. The Detroit Pistons are allowing 37.3 percent shooting from deep and are grabbing 42.8 rebounds per game.
The Knicks are 9-3-1 ATS in their last 13 Sunday games and 6-2 ATS in their last 8 games overall. The Pistons are 5-2 ATS in their last 7 home games and 7-3 ATS in their last 10 Sunday games. The under is 21-9 in Knicks last 30 overall. The under is 5-1 in Pistons last 6 overall. The over is 4-1 in the last 5 meetings in Detroit.
